The history of Epirus traces back to the antiquity until the present day. Its distinctive datum is the archaeological site of Dodoni with the ancient theater, the largest of its period (18.000 speculators) built on the 3rd century BC
Some of the other equally important archaeological sites are the ancient Nicopolis in Preveza, the Necromantion of Acheron, the castle of Ioannina as well as the monasteries that scattered through the whole realm of Epirus. The most known of these monasteries are the monastery of Kipina in Kalarrites, the monastery of Stomio in Konitsa and the monasteries of Saint John Rogovos and Saint Paraskevi in Zagor.
The tastes of traditional Epirus food are unique.
In Metsovo, we’ll find the famous cheese “Metsovone” as well as a variety of wine. In Zagori we’ll taste the traditional pies and the specialty plates with mushrooms. In Tzoumerka, where dairy products such as the cheese “feta” of Epirus, galotiri and traditional kefalotyri can be found, we won’t lose the chance to taste some delicious meat recipes.
